A Postgraduate Certificate in Nanotechnology for Energy Harvesting Technologies provides specialized training in the application of nanomaterials and nanotechnology principles to enhance energy harvesting capabilities. This intensive program focuses on developing advanced skills in materials science, energy systems, and device fabrication.
Learning outcomes typically include a comprehensive understanding of various nanomaterials used in energy harvesting, proficiency in designing and characterizing nano-scale energy devices, and the ability to analyze and interpret experimental data related to energy conversion efficiency. Students will also gain expertise in advanced characterization techniques like electron microscopy and spectroscopy, crucial for nanotechnology research.
The duration of a Postgraduate Certificate in Nanotechnology for Energy Harvesting Technologies varies depending on the institution, but it generally ranges from six months to one year, often structured as a part-time program to accommodate working professionals. The program's modular design allows for flexible learning.
The program boasts significant industry relevance, equipping graduates with the in-demand skills needed in renewable energy sectors, including solar energy, fuel cells, and thermoelectric generators. Graduates are prepared for roles in research and development, quality control, and technical management within companies focused on nanotechnology and sustainable energy solutions.
